Arin Murphy-Hiscock

Arin Murphy-Hiscock is an author whose work stands out in the fields of spirituality, witchcraft, and natural wellness. With a writing style that is both insightful and accessible, she has established herself as a leading voice for those seeking to reconnect with ancestral practices in a modern context. Her writings, deeply rooted in knowledge of pagan and Wiccan traditions, offer readers practical guides to integrating magic and nature into daily life.

Passionate about how rituals and magic can enrich personal life, Murphy-Hiscock offers books that serve as a bridge between the ancient world and contemporary concerns. She covers a variety of topics, from creating home sanctuaries and practicing green witchcraft to the art of living in harmony with nature’s cycles.

Her books, such as "The Green Witch" and "The Witch's Book of Self-Care," are well-known for their practical and compassionate approach, encouraging practitioners’ autonomy while emphasizing the importance of respecting nature. These works do more than provide recipes and spells; they invite deep reflection on the connection between the individual, their magical practice, and the environment.

Murphy-Hiscock is also known for her ability to make witchcraft accessible to everyone, whether beginner or advanced practitioner. She demystifies concepts often seen as obscure or complex, making them understandable and applicable in everyday life. Through her guides, she promotes a message of kindness, self-care, and deep connection with the natural world.
